Output 3323fec4c6eb5f87a80fc95d24490ed9b18cd913ce02789b81ea0c11777ddf9b:0

value
261917720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07b8a9ebe0304138c0287b3e8fd22b766e1ce5ac OP_EQUAL
address
M8bzBSDq5AuAcP3R8V64vDQ2Z2FCi2ZDnQ
transaction
3323fec4c6eb5f87a80fc95d24490ed9b18cd913ce02789b81ea0c11777ddf9b
spent
true